Skip to content Skip to sidebar Skip to footer

Unveiling the Real Challenge: The Difficulty of Entering App Academy

Unveiling the Real Challenge: The Difficulty of Entering App Academy

Are you looking to become a software developer and considering attending App Academy? You may have heard that it's one of the top coding bootcamps with an intensive curriculum and high job placement rates. But just how hard is it to get into App Academy?

Well, the acceptance rate for App Academy is around 3%, making it highly competitive. To put that into perspective, Harvard University has an acceptance rate of 4.6%. It's safe to say that getting into App Academy is no easy feat.

But what exactly does App Academy look for in its applicants? One of the biggest factors is aptitude for coding. The first step to gaining acceptance is to complete a coding challenge from App Academy's website. This test assesses your knowledge and proficiency in programming languages.

Additionally, App Academy looks for individuals who are dedicated and passionate about software development. The program is intense, and students are expected to spend up to 90 hours per week coding and studying. Applicants should be prepared to showcase their commitment to the craft and demonstrate how they plan to use their education after graduation.

It's also worth noting that while a strong background in computer science or programming is helpful, it is not a strict requirement for admission. App Academy prides itself on its accessibility, stating that talent is universal, but opportunity is not. The program is designed to give individuals from all backgrounds a chance to succeed in the tech industry.

So, how can you increase your chances of getting accepted into App Academy? One strategy is to prepare thoroughly for the coding challenge. Practice coding exercises daily and seek feedback from other developers to hone your skills.

Another way to stand out from other applicants is to highlight any previous experience in coding or software development. If you've worked on personal projects or completed online courses, include them in your application and showcase your skills.

But ultimately, the key to getting into App Academy is to be passionate, dedicated, and willing to put in the hard work. If you're serious about becoming a software developer, don't let the competitive nature of the application process deter you.

At the end of the day, attending App Academy can be a life-changing opportunity for those who are accepted. Graduates often go on to secure high-paying jobs at top tech companies, and the program has a proven track record of success.

So, if you're looking for a rigorous and rewarding coding bootcamp that can open doors to exciting career opportunities, consider applying to App Academy. While it may be challenging to get accepted, the potential payoff is well worth the effort.

In summary, App Academy is one of the top coding bootcamps in the country, with an acceptance rate of around 3%. To increase your chances of getting accepted, it's important to demonstrate proficiency in coding, passion for the craft, and dedication to the program's intensive curriculum. Although the application process may be competitive, attending App Academy can lead to life-changing opportunities in the tech industry. So, if you're up for the challenge, don't hesitate to apply!

How Hard Is It To Get Into App Academy
"How Hard Is It To Get Into App Academy" ~ bbaz

App Academy is a boot camp that provides an immersive and intensive coding course for aspiring software developers. The program emphasizes hands-on experience, and students are expected to commit to 90-100 hours of coursework per week.

The Admissions Process

App Academy has a rigorous admissions process to ensure only the most dedicated candidates are accepted into the program. The application process consists of several stages, including an online application, coding challenge, and technical interview.

The online application involves submitting personal information, a resume, and answering short essay questions about your background and interests. Additionally, applicants must complete a coding challenge that assesses their programming skills and problem-solving abilities.

If the applicant passes the coding challenge, they will advance to the technical interview stage. During the technical interview, the candidate will be expected to solve programming problems on a whiteboard or live coding environment. This stage is designed to test the candidate's technical expertise, communication skills, and problem-solving abilities under pressure.

The Competition

Given the high demand for entry into App Academy and the intense competition among applicants, getting accepted into the program is difficult. The acceptance rate varies between cohorts, but typically ranges from 3% - 5%.

Competition is especially steep for students applying for the in-person program in San Francisco and New York City. These cohorts receive the largest number of applications, which makes it even harder to get in.

The Criteria

App Academy evaluates applicants based on several criteria, including technical ability, motivation, communication skills, and overall fit with the program's culture.

Technical ability is assessed through the coding challenges and technical interviews, where the candidate is given coding problems to solve. The problems range from basic to highly complex, requiring the candidate to demonstrate their proficiency in programming languages, data structures, and algorithms.

Motivation is evaluated based on the candidate's passion for coding and determination to succeed in the program. This includes their interest in software development, their willingness to work long hours, and their previous experience working as a programmer.

Preparing For App Academy

If you are serious about applying and getting accepted into App Academy, there are several things you can do to prepare.

Become Proficient in Coding

You must be proficient in at least one programming language before applying to App Academy. This means understanding basic syntax, data types, variables, functions, and control structures. Additionally, you should have completed at least one significant programming project, demonstrating your ability to build software that meets user requirements.

Brush Up Your Math Skills

Many of the technical challenges and coding problems require strong math skills. Therefore, you should brush up your knowledge of calculus, linear algebra, and discrete mathematics.

Develop Problem-Solving Skills

Applicants need strong problem-solving skills to succeed in the rigorous curriculum and programming projects. You can develop these skills through online courses, reading books on algorithms and data structures, and solving coding challenges on sites like HackerRank and LeetCode.

Network with Alumni and Students

Networking with current and past App Academy students can help you understand what the program entails and what to expect. Moreover, they could give you valuable insights into how to prepare and excel in the admissions process.


Getting into App Academy requires significant dedication and preparation. The program has an arduous application process that evaluates candidates based on technical ability, motivation, communication skills, and fit with the program. Moreover, the competition is fierce, and acceptance rates are low. Therefore, you must be proficient in coding, brush up your math skills, develop problem-solving abilities, and network with alumni and students before applying to App Academy.

How Hard Is It To Get Into App Academy?


App Academy is a coding bootcamp that offers full-stack web development courses. Based in San Francisco, the program has been featured in major media outlets such as TechCrunch, The Wall Street Journal, and Forbes. Every year, thousands of people apply to App Academy with the hopes of being accepted into the program. In this blog post, we'll take a closer look at how hard it is to get into App Academy.

Application Process

The application process for App Academy is rigorous. Prospective students must complete an online application that includes a coding challenge, logic quiz, and personality assessment. If they pass these initial hurdles, they will then be invited to complete an interview, during which they will be asked to solve coding problems on a whiteboard.

Coding Challenge

The coding challenge is designed to test the applicant's knowledge of programming languages such as Ruby and JavaScript. Applicants must complete a series of coding challenges within a set time frame. The challenges can vary from basic string manipulations to more complex algorithms.

Logic Quiz

The logic quiz assesses the applicant's ability to think logically and solve problems. The questions can range from simple math problems to more complex puzzles.

Personality Assessment

App Academy also administers a personality assessment, which is designed to identify traits such as grit, resilience, and teamwork. The goal of the assessment is to ensure that applicants have the qualities necessary to succeed in the intensive coding bootcamp.


The final stage of the application process is the interview. Applicants who pass the coding challenge, logic quiz, and personality assessment will be invited to interview with a member of App Academy's admissions team. During the interview, applicants will be asked to solve coding problems on a whiteboard.

Acceptance Rates

App Academy's acceptance rate is relatively low, with only about 5% of applicants being accepted into the program. However, it's worth noting that this number can vary depending on a variety of factors, including the number of applications received and the quality of the applicant pool.

Time Commitment

App Academy is an intensive program that requires a significant time commitment. The course takes 16 weeks to complete and requires students to spend at least 80 hours per week working on assignments and projects.

Table Comparison

| Bootcamp | Duration | Time Commitment | Acceptance Rate ||------------------|----------|---------------------|--------------------|| App Academy | 16 weeks | At least 80 hours/week | 5% || Flatiron School | 15 weeks | At least 60 hours/week | 6% || General Assembly | 13-15 weeks | At least 40 hours/week | 8% |

Final Thoughts

In conclusion, getting into App Academy is not easy, but it's not impossible either. The application process is rigorous, but those who are determined and well-prepared have a higher chance of success. Additionally, the time commitment required by the program is significant, so prospective students should carefully consider their ability to devote themselves to full-time study before applying. Overall, App Academy is a great option for those looking to jump start their career in web development.

How Hard Is It To Get Into App Academy?


App Academy is a coding boot camp that offers immersive full-time and part-time courses in software engineering. It is one of the most popular coding schools in the tech industry. With its rigorous curriculum and exceptional job placement rate, App Academy has become a preferred destination for those who want to launch a career in tech. However, getting accepted into the program can be challenging. In this article, we'll take a closer look at how hard it is to get into App Academy and what you need to do to improve your chances.

The Selection Process

App Academy has a highly selective admission process. The first step is to fill out an online application form. Once you've submitted your application, you'll be asked to complete a coding challenge that tests your knowledge of basic programming concepts. If you score well on the challenge, you'll be invited to participate in a technical interview with an admissions officer. The interview assesses your ability to write clean, efficient code and solve complex problems. If you pass the interview, you'll be notified within a few days of your acceptance into the program.


To be considered for admission to App Academy, you must meet certain requirements. You must be at least 18 years old and have a high school diploma or equivalent. You should also be proficient in the English language and have a basic understanding of programming concepts. While there are no formal education requirements, App Academy recommends that applicants have some prior coding experience.


App Academy receives thousands of applications every year, but only a fraction of them are accepted. According to its website, the school has an acceptance rate of around 3%. This means that for every 100 applicants, only three will be admitted into the program. The competition is fierce, and you'll need to be well-prepared to stand out from the crowd.

Tips for Getting Accepted into App Academy

Here are some tips to help you improve your chances of getting accepted into App Academy:

1. Prepare for the Coding Challenge

The coding challenge is the first step in the selection process. To succeed, you'll need to have a solid grasp of basic programming concepts such as variables, loops, and arrays. You can prepare for the challenge by practicing on coding websites like LeetCode or HackerRank.

2. Brush Up on Your Technical Skills

Once you've passed the coding challenge, you'll be invited to participate in a technical interview. This will test how well you can code and solve complex problems. Brush up on your technical skills by practicing coding exercises and working on real-world projects.

3. Build Your Portfolio

Having a strong portfolio of coding projects can make a big difference in your application. It shows that you're passionate about coding and can apply your knowledge to real-world problems. Build a portfolio that showcases your best work and demonstrates your technical abilities.

4. Show Your Passion for Tech

App Academy wants applicants who are passionate about tech and are eager to learn. Show your commitment to the field by attending meetups, participating in coding communities, and contributing to open-source projects. This will demonstrate that you're serious about launching a career in tech.

5. Practice Your Communication Skills

In addition to being a skilled coder, you'll also need to be an effective communicator. The technical interview will test your ability to explain your thought process and break down complex problems. Practice your communication skills by presenting your work to others and participating in group projects.


Getting accepted into App Academy is a challenging process, but it's not impossible. By preparing thoroughly and demonstrating your passion for coding, you can improve your chances of acceptance into the program. Remember to practice your technical skills, build your portfolio, and showcase your communication abilities. With dedication and hard work, you could be on your way to a successful career in tech.

How Hard Is It To Get Into App Academy?

Welcome to this article where we will discuss one of the most sought-after coding bootcamps in the world, App Academy. Founded in 2012, App Academy has helped thousands of individuals jumpstart their careers in software engineering.

So, how hard is it to get into App Academy? Well, the answer to that question isn't simple. App Academy's admissions process is rigorous and competitive, but with the right preparation and determination, you can increase your chances of being accepted.

The first step in the admissions process is to complete the online application, which includes a coding challenge that you must pass. The coding challenge consists of a series of algorithmic problems that test your ability to problem-solve and write efficient code. The coding challenge is timed and must be completed within 45 minutes.

If you pass the coding challenge, you'll move on to the interview phase of the admissions process. During the interview, you'll be asked technical questions, as well as questions about your background and why you want to attend App Academy.

It's important to note that the interview process is not just about technical skills. App Academy also values soft skills such as teamwork, communication, and adaptability. So, make sure to showcase your interpersonal skills during the interview.

Once you've completed the interview, you'll receive a decision within two weeks. If you're accepted, you'll receive an offer to attend the cohort of your choice. If you're not accepted, you'll have the option to reapply after three months.

It's no secret that the admissions process for App Academy is tough. But, with the right mindset and preparation, you can increase your chances of being accepted. Here are some tips to help you prepare:

1. Practice coding daily: The coding challenge is designed to test your coding abilities. So, it's essential to practice daily to improve your problem-solving skills.

2. Study data structures and algorithms: Data structures and algorithms are a core part of the App Academy curriculum. Make sure to study these topics thoroughly before taking the coding challenge.

3. Research the company: Make sure to familiarize yourself with App Academy's values and culture before the interview. This will allow you to showcase your fit with the company.

4. Prepare for behavioral questions: As mentioned earlier, App Academy values soft skills such as teamwork and communication. Make sure to prepare for behavioral questions that will test your ability to work in a team.

5. Stay positive: Remember, the admissions process is tough, but it's not impossible. Stay positive and keep working hard.

In conclusion, getting into App Academy is tough, but it's achievable. With the right preparation and determination, you can increase your chances of being accepted. So, start practicing your coding skills today, study data structures and algorithms, research the company, prepare for behavioral questions, and stay positive throughout the process.

We hope this article has helped you understand the admissions process for App Academy better. If you have any questions or would like to share your experience, feel free to leave a comment below. Good luck on your coding journey!

People Also Ask: How Hard Is It To Get Into App Academy?

What is App Academy?

App Academy is a coding bootcamp that provides intensive software development training to individuals who want to learn coding and launch a career in tech. With over 90% job placement rate, App Academy offers a comprehensive and rigorous program that prepares students for a successful career in the technology industry.

What are the requirements to get into App Academy?

App Academy has mandatory requirements for admission, including:

  • Minimum age of 18 years
  • High School Diploma or GED equivalent
  • Fluent in the English Language
  • Demonstrated ability to learn and problem-solve within a high-pressure, time-sensitive environment.

How difficult is it to get into App Academy?

Getting into App Academy is a competitive process, but not impossible. To secure your spot, you must go through a rigorous selection process, which includes a technical interview and coding challenge. The process is designed not to weed out people but rather to find the best candidates who have the potential to learn and succeed in the App Academy curriculum. Applicants should be prepared to demonstrate their commitment and passion for coding through their previous experience, relevant skills and aptness for the program.

What can I do to increase my chances of getting accepted?

Here are a few things you can do to increase your likelihood of getting accepted into App Academy:

  1. Practice your coding skills and improve your familiarity with programming languages
  2. Prepare for the technical interview and coding challenge by practicing with online resources and books
  3. Complete the required pre-work and coursework to demonstrate your commitment
  4. Show that you have a genuine interest in the tech industry by demonstrating how coding has impacted your life and career objectives.

Is App Academy worth the investment?

App Academy is an excellent opportunity for individuals who want to accelerate their learning and enter the tech industry quickly. The program's high job placement rate, comprehensive curriculum, and rigorous training make it a worthwhile investment. However, you should keep in mind that attending App Academy requires a significant financial investment upfront. Nonetheless, if you're serious about launching a career in tech, App Academy can be a valuable experience that will pay off in the long run.